Cruise Ford F53 V10..

The cruise sometimes works on a journey. It may work some of the time then stop then try it again later and it will work. Have taken the Brake pedal switch off and checked it, seems to be fine.
Is there a way to check out the system to the cruise control box when static with a meter to see if its a wire / switch / steering wheel control or control box fault.
Also can a On/light be fitted in the system on dash cluster to show the Cruise is on / off.

The speed control lamp is not hooked up in the 1999 F53.
However someone posted that you could use pin #1 of the speed control module connecter to light a lamp to say if it was on or not.
Pin #1 is not used in the wiring of the 1999 F53.

Cruise "intermittant"

Hi

Check the "On Off" switch, (fiddling job involving the removal of the Switch etc from the steering wheel) Mine had a broken wire. 10 min with a (Borrowed) solder iron (on a campground) fixed it. (New it`s $190-00 from Ford!).
